The court here correctly concluded that Ethicon met its burden of showing that if the case remained in Ohio, the vexation it would endure and trouble to the court would be disproportionate to the plaintiffs’ minimal convenience. Public-interest factors include administrative difficulties from court congestion the local interest in the controversy’ the interest in having the trial in a forum that is at home with the law that governs the action and the unfairness of burdening citizens in an unrelated forum with jury duty. Private-interest factors include the relative ease of access to sources of proof availability of compulsory process and the cost of obtaining witnesses possibility of view of premises, id appropriate and all other practical problems. Where a district court has considered all relevant public- and private-interest factors, and has reasonably balanced those factors, its decision deserves substantial deference.
